KBC Group NV (OTCMKTS:KBCSY – Get Free Report) shares reached a new 52-week high on Wednesday . The company traded as high as $38.26 and last traded at $38.22, with a volume of 18357 shares. The stock had previously closed at $38.07.
KBC Group Trading Up 0.4 %
The company has a fifty day simple moving average of $36.46 and a 200-day simple moving average of $32.56. The company has a market capitalization of $31.90 billion, a PE ratio of 8.73, a PEG ratio of 1.91 and a beta of 1.18.
KBC Group (OTCMKTS:KBCSY –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, February 8th. The company reported $0.86 EPS for the quarter. KBC Group had a return on equity of 14.44% and a net margin of 13.46%. The company had revenue of $2.88 billion for the quarter. On average, equities analysts predict that KBC Group NV will post 3.78 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About KBC Group
KBC Group NV, together with its subsidiaries, provides integrated bank-insurance services primarily for retail, private banking, small and medium sized enterprises, and mid-cap clients. The company offers demand deposits and savings accounts; home and mortgage loans; consumer finance and SME funding services; credit, investment fund and asset management, and life and non-life insurance; and cash management, payments, trade finance, lease, money market, capital market products, and stockbroking services.
